If this does not work, it could be that the thermal fuse is … WebInstructions. Shut off the power. Unplug the dryer to disconnect electrical power. Remove the back panel. Move the dryer forward and use a 1/4-inch nut driver to remove the screws from the back panel. Remove the fuse. Install the new thermal fuse. Reattach the back panel. Plug in the dryer.
